// Tests that if fast sync aborts in the critical section, it can restart a few
|
||||
// times before giving up.
|
||||
func TestFastCriticalRestarts63(t *testing.T) { testFastCriticalRestarts(t, 63) }
|
||||
func TestFastCriticalRestarts64(t *testing.T) { testFastCriticalRestarts(t, 64) }
|
||||
|
||||
func testFastCriticalRestarts(t *testing.T, protocol int) {
|
||||
t.Parallel()
|
||||
|
||||
// Create a large enough blockchin to actually fast sync on
|
||||
targetBlocks := fsMinFullBlocks + 2*fsPivotInterval - 15
|
||||
hashes, headers, blocks, receipts := makeChain(targetBlocks, 0, genesis, nil, false)
|
||||
|
||||
// Create a tester peer with the critical section state roots missing (force failures)
|
||||
tester := newTester()
|
||||
tester.newPeer("peer", protocol, hashes, headers, blocks, receipts)
|
||||
|
||||
for i := 0; i < fsPivotInterval; i++ {
|
||||
tester.peerMissingStates["peer"][headers[hashes[fsMinFullBlocks+i]].Root] = true
|
||||
}
|
||||
// Synchronise with the peer a few times and make sure they fail until the retry limit
|
||||
for i := 0; i < fsCriticalTrials; i++ {
|
||||
// Attempt a sync and ensure it fails properly
|
||||
if err := tester.sync("peer", nil, FastSync); err == nil {
|
||||
t.Fatalf("failing fast sync succeeded: %v", err)
|
||||
}
|
||||
// If it's the first failure, pivot should be locked => reenable all others to detect pivot changes
|
||||
if i == 0 {
|
||||
tester.peerMissingStates["peer"] = map[common.Hash]bool{tester.downloader.fsPivotLock.Root: true}
|
||||
}
|
||||
time.Sleep(100 * time.Millisecond) // Make sure no in-flight requests remain
|
||||
}
|
||||
// Retry limit exhausted, downloader will switch to full sync, should succeed
|
||||
if err := tester.sync("peer", nil, FastSync); err != nil {
|
||||
t.Fatalf("failed to synchronise blocks in slow sync: %v", err)
|
||||
}
|
||||
assertOwnChain(t, tester, targetBlocks+1)
|
||||
}
